Michael Vogt a50dbb14c2 sources(curl): use --next for each url in curl config
curl keeps a global parser state. This means that if there are
multiple "cacert =" values they are just overriden and the last
one wins. This is why the `test_curl_download_many_mixed_certs`
test did not work - the second `cacert = ` overwrites the previous
one.

To fix this we need to use `--next` when we need to change options
on a per url (like `cacert`) basis. With `--next` curl starts a
new parser state for the next url (but keeps the options for the
previous ones set). This commit does that in a slightly naive
way by just repeating our options for each url. Technically
we could sort the sources so that we have less repetition but
other then slightly smaller auto-generated files it has no
advantage.

With this commit the `test_curl_download_many_mixed_certs` test
works.
